在 https://qoj.ac/blog/qingyu/blog/786 中看到
务必记得最终使用不含任何 fsanitize 选项的编译命令测试程序,以防止由于开启 fsanitize 造成的行为不一致。
请问 -fsanitize=address,undefined 选项可能会造成什么行为不一致呢?我使用该选项经验不是很丰富,还没有遇到过相关问题,也没有在其他地方找到相关问题描述。
-fsanitize=address,undefined
除了会增加程序运行时间之外,该选项还有什么需要注意的地方吗?